Canoeing down the Bear River.
With all the flooding going on I wanted to check out the river. So my son and I planned a little overnight trip down the Bear River through Tremonton and Elwood. We had a great time, and it was amazing to see how much water there is. I would guess the water is eight to nine feet deeper than normal summer flow in some places.
